SUPPLEMENTARY JUDGMENT AND REASONS
[1]
On July 25, 2019, the Court released the Judgment and Reasons in this matter dismissing the application for judicial review.
[2]
As part of the Court’s Judgment, counsel were asked to provide written submissions with respect to whether any serious question of general importance should be certified under section 74(d) of the Immigration and Refugee Protection Act within seven days of receipt of these reasons.
[3]
Both parties acknowledged receiving the Judgment and Reasons on July 25, 2019.
[4]
To date, neither counsel has communicated any position, or requested an extension of time to do so.
[5]
I am satisfied that no questions of general importance warranting certification arise and none will be stated.
JUDGMENT IN IMM-966-18
THIS COURT’S JUDGMENT is that
No question of general importance is stated.
